    5 Operating the Tool General Information Following a few simple tips will reduce wear on the tool and the chance of injury to the user. With the tool unplugged from the power supply and the ON/OFF Switch 1 in the “OFF” posi- tion, become familiar with handling the nibbler and learning the location of its parts.     6 paddle lever. The switch is spring loaded and will return to “OFF” position automatically. Nibbling to a Scribed Line or with a Template Cuts may be executed easily by guiding the nibbler along a template or a straight edge. A preboring of 21mm (.827") diameter is re- quired for internal cut-outs. When cutting, guide the unit with a slig[...]

    7 mend that all tool service be performed at a Bosch Factory Service Center. Tool Lubrication Your Bosch tool has been properly lubricated and is ready for use. We recommend, that tools with gears be regreased with a special gear lubricant every time the brushes are changed. Carbon Brushes The brushes and commutator in your Bosch tool have been eng[...]
